doubtful as this is not the first sat the US has put up though it is the largest and its payload is not fully known....
This was a direct action against the military drills though with NK who knows...Could have been the switch of toilet paper for Kim to set it off...
This was a direct action against the military drills though with NK who knows...Could have been the switch of toilet paper for Kim to set it off...